The Making of Lawyers’ Careers

ISBN : 9780226828923

Author : Robert L. Nelson

Publisher : University of Chicago Press

Year : 2023

Language : English

Type : Book

Description : An unprecedented account of social stratification within the US legal profession How do race, class, gender, and law school status condition the career trajectories of lawyers? And how do professionals then navigate these parameters?.
